Local Knowledge

Local knowledge refers to the specialized understanding and skills that people in a community possess about the ecosystem they live within. It is often rooted in traditional wisdom, historical experiences, and day-to-day interactions with the environment.

It can be contrasted with scientific knowledge that is largely derived from formal institutions and specialized fields of study. Local knowledge is not static; it can grow and change as the community interacts with new information and develops adaptive responses to ecological changes.

Plantings

From vibrant spring flowers to colorful fall foliage to evergreen plants that provide structure and color in winter, incorporating seasonal plantings into your landscape design helps ensure your home always looks its best. Choose plants that require minimal maintenance so your landscaping stays looking fresh all year round.

Planting in larger groupings rather than scattered individual plants is another easy way to elevate your curb appeal. Larger groupings create bold blocks of color and texture that are more striking, especially from a distance. They also help your garden look well-designed and well-maintained.

Front-yard focal points are important for creating an inviting first impression for guests, neighbors and potential buyers. Whether it’s a contrasting door color or eye-catching containers, incorporating one or more of these features can instantly make your home stand out from the competition.

Since many buyers may tour properties at dusk or do nighttime “drive-bys” of homes they’re interested in, adding dramatic lighting to your landscape is a smart investment. From pathway, string and step lighting to architectural accents, strategically placed lighting can highlight your landscaping, increase safety, and create a warm, welcoming atmosphere after dark.

Don’t forget about the mailbox, which is often seen from the street and often serves as an anchor for your landscape design. Repainting the box to a bright, inviting color and flanking it with a potted flower or other statement-making plant is an easy way to improve your curb appeal.

To create the ideal front yard landscape for a property, it is important to consider balancing softscape and hardscape elements. Softscape refers to plants and flowers, while hardscape refers to man-made features, such as patios, decks, walkways, and driveways. Combining both allows a homeowner to achieve the right balance for their personal tastes and functional needs, while improving the overall appearance of the home.

It is important to choose hardscape materials that are well-matched with the surrounding landscape, and that blend into natural surroundings. Hardscapes can be made from a wide variety of materials, from traditional pavers to more creative options like boulders or river rock. It’s also important to take into account drainage when choosing these materials. Proper planning can prevent drainage issues by directing runoff away from the house foundation and toward planting areas.
